Uppercase Y

Copperplate uppercase Y construction steps

The uppercase Y combines upper branching movement with a descending stroke.

The goal is balance between the upper arms and the lower stem. The descender should feel connected to the letter.

Keep the lower movement controlled and aligned.

Practice slowly and focus on five things:

  1. Keep the upper movement balanced.
  2. Control the center join.
  3. Pull the descender with steady pressure.
  4. Keep the lower curve narrow.
  5. Finish with a clean hairline.

If the Y looks too heavy at the bottom, reduce pressure and make the descender more controlled.
